Sedona offers a variety of museums and landmarks to choose from. The Sedona Heritage Museum offers a glimpse into the history and culture of the area. There are also many galleries around town.
Denali National Park offers a handful of options for museums and historical sights. Denali's Museum Collection includes more than 25,000 different items that reflect the region's history, culture, and geology.

Sedona has a huge number of terrific restaurants. It's grown into a foodie destination with local restaurants that pride themselves on using local ingredients. Mexican food is common but you'll also find cafes, classic American food, and other international options.
Denali National Park may not make the list for most foodies, but you'll find what you need while you're in town. During the summer months there are restaurants open along Highway 3 as well as the Morino Grill near the Denali Visitor Center.

Denali National Park has a few great resort options. Most visitors stay nearby the Denali Park Entrance. It has the most affordable hotels and lodges, some of which have a lot of personality. Alternatively, you could stay in the more remote area of Kantishna. These lodges are more expensive and all-inclusive, but they are also far away from most conveniences.

Many visitors go to Sedona for the hiking trails. It's red rock cliffs offer the perfect setting for dramatic hikes and breathtaking views. The colors are most impressive at sunrise and sunset and some of the most famous landmarks include Airport Mesa, Cathedral Rock, Bell Rock and Boynton Canyon.
Denali National Park has hiking trails worth exploring. If you're looking for a marked trail, there are limited options within the park. Those that do exist are located near the park entrance and are usually just a couple of miles long. Off-trail hiking is what makes for the most memorable experience. Make sure you stop off at the visitor center for information and knowledge before you venture into the wilderness without a trail. For obvious reasons, you should fully understand what this entails before beginning your adventure.

Known for shopping, Sedona draws large crowds to its stores. It's filled with local artisan shops and art galleries that highlight the region's beauty. Head to Uptown Sedona for some of the best boutiques. You should also check out the Tlaquepaque Arts and Crafts Village, the Sedona Art Center, and Hozho Distinctive Shops and Galleries.
Denali National Park has some good spots for those that want to go shopping. There are several park stores and shops in and near the park where you can pick up gifts, books, and souvenirs.

Because of its large number of kid-friendly activities, Sedona is very family-friendly. There are impressive parks and fun outdoor activities for the whole family. Head to Slide Rock State Park where your kids can enjoy a natural waterslide. There's also the Out of Africa Wildlife Zoo as well as a canyon railroad.
Denali National Park is a family-friendly place to visit. Most people visit the park as part of a tour, so it's important to book a tour that is designed with families in mind. This will help ensure the kids stay entertained even during long bus rides.

With so many budget-friendly offerings, Denali National Park is extremely popular for backpackers. There are millions of acres in the park as well as campgrounds, hostels, and vast backcountry (which requires a permit).
Sedona is popular with backpackers and budget travelers. You'll find campgrounds, RV parks, and motels in the area, but no real hostels.

Public transit is mostly limited in Sedona. Verde Shuttle offers shuttle routes through town.
Public transit is generally limited in Denali National Park. There are free shuttle buses that leave from the entrance area, but many visitors organize a tour to get around.
Sedona is very good for its high level of walkability. However, Denali National Park is not known for its ease of walking around.
Sedona is a somewhat walkable place. If you stay in Uptown Sedona, then the area is walkable, but if you're planning to stay further away then you'll need to have a car.
Denali National Park is not a walkable town. The park is vast and you need some form of transportation to get around, whether it's a private vehicle or a pre-arranged tour.

The average daily cost (per person) in Sedona is $165, while the average daily cost in Denali National Park is $218.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ination.
